There's no such thing as a 280hp '84 Camaro. The 3rd gen Camaro (82-92) had, at the most, 245hp and that was in the 5.7 TPI L98 during years 91-92. An '84 Camaro "might" have 180-195hp if you're lucky. The older sub-'87 models had TBI (throttle body injection) and were woefully slow (higher 16s). Unless he's done a "crate motor", I wouldn't be worried about any '84 Camaro. Not until 97 did the Camaro come with 280+ hp.
